This page is where you configure how and when time entries will be displayed as well as how timer entries will be rounded.
Elapsed Time Format
Select whether elapsed time is displayed as a decimal or in time format.
Places
If decimal time format is selected, you may select the number of places after the decimal to show.
Allow Elapsed Time Entry
If checked, a time entry may be added with only elapsed time. If not checked, both start and end time must be entered.
Allow Entries to Overlap
If checked, time entries may overlap. If not checked, entries cannot overlap.
Round To Nearest
Select at what interval timer entries are rounded, Manually entered entries are not rounded.
Round Start and End to Nearest
Select to round both start and end time to the nearest Round Interval when starting or stopping an entry.
Always Round Time Up
Select to round elapsed time up based on the Round Interval.
Display Properties when Starting
The time entry's properties are displayed when starting a timer. The properties are not displayed when resuming a Paused entry.
Display Properties when Stopping
The time entry's properties are displayed when stopping a timer. The properties are not displayed when pausing an entry.
Stop Timer at Midnight
If checked, a running timer will stop at midnight. If unchecked, a new entry will be started on the next day.
Default on New Entry
Select the items to default when adding a new entry. The values are defaulted to the last value entered for the task item.
